Although states' rights wasn't the main reason for the Civil War, the idea played a significant role because the Confederacy felt like they weren't being given the opportunity to decide what was best for their states, even though the Constitution gave all states that right. Furthermore, the South felt especially threatened at the idea of stopping the spread of slavery or abolishing it all together because their economy was dependent on slave labor. Slavery was the main reason for the Civil War, and the main reason why Southern states wanted to secede from the Union and join the Confederacy.
